Issue Summary

While the EU’s MiCA provides harmonized and unified cryptocurrency regulations, the UK is pursuing agility and driving innovation-friendly reforms. Consequently, cryptocurrency fund managers must choose between legal certainty and flexibility. Although EU regulations emphasize investor protection and market transparency, the UK aims to provide a favorable environment for cryptocurrency companies through swift action and innovation. The selection of a fund's location must be carefully considered, taking into account legal requirements, tax status, and the regulatory environment.

Technical Summary

MiCA focuses on enhancing the transparency and security of the cryptocurrency market by providing a legal framework for digital assets. On the other hand, the UK aims to create a more flexible and friendly environment through innovative regulatory reforms.
